Researchers have introduced ASPIRE, a new benchmark designed to test Large Language Model (LLM) self-evolution capabilities when given vague, natural-language goals rather than explicit tasks. Unlike existing methods that rely on human-defined objectives, ASPIRE requires agents to interpret the goal, identify learning needs, select data and update methods, and create their own evaluation signals. Experiments show that while agents can engage in training and harness-editing loops, achieving stable improvements in model weights remains challenging, and even the best evolved agents have not surpassed engineered references like Qwen-Agent.
